MemoryCache.Add(CacheItem, CacheItemPolicy) Metod
Definition
Viktigt
En del information gäller för förhandsversionen av en produkt och kan komma att ändras avsevärt innan produkten blir allmänt tillgänglig. Microsoft lämnar inga garantier, uttryckliga eller underförstådda, avseende informationen som visas här.
Infogar en cachepost i cacheminnet som en CacheItem instans och lägger till information om hur posten ska tas bort.
public:
override bool Add(System::Runtime::Caching::CacheItem ^ item, System::Runtime::Caching::CacheItemPolicy ^ policy);
public override bool Add(System.Runtime.Caching.CacheItem item, System.Runtime.Caching.CacheItemPolicy policy);
override this.Add : System.Runtime.Caching.CacheItem * System.Runtime.Caching.CacheItemPolicy -> bool
Public Overrides Function Add (item As CacheItem, policy As CacheItemPolicy) As Boolean
Parametrar
- item
- CacheItem
Objektet som ska läggas till.
- policy
- CacheItemPolicy
Ett objekt som innehåller borttagningsinformation för cacheposten. Det här objektet innehåller fler alternativ för borttagning än en enkel absolut förfallotid.
Returer
true om insättningen lyckades eller falskt om det redan finns en post i cacheminnet som har samma nyckel som objektet.
Kommentarer
Varning
Metoden Add och AddOrGetExisting överlagringar stöder inte egenskapen UpdateCallback . Om du vill ange UpdateCallback egenskapen för en cachepost använder du Set därför metodens överlagringar i stället.